That is the engineering pragmatism that gets things done, which I like. It would also be nice to generate some outputs that can be appreciated by the CS community. I think that requires either a horserace paper that shows that ModelingToolkit makes scientific programmers (in the broad sense) more productive, or a theoretical contribution that grapples with "scientific modeling" in a formal sense and proves some theorems about it.
Mathematical functions are a good formalism, but modeling needs its own language of variables and composition rules. One would like to talk about how to compose and transform models in a valid way. For example, Unitful.jl does a great job of implementing the formalism of "Dimensional Analysis", which is a composition rule for valid scientific models. Type systems or category theory people have probably thought about this a good bit.
